我已经在我的git服务器上安装了gitolite3,并且用我的公钥安装了gitolite。我可以成功地克隆gitolite admin repo,但是在克隆、拉、推、任何情况下,命令都会执行,但总是显示以下消息两次:
key_read: uudecode <public key> failed是什么引起了这个警告?
发布于 2015-05-25 20:54:36
检查服务器上的~git/.ssh/authorized_keys。
这可能意味着一个公共ssh键是不完整的,或者被分割成两行而不是一行。
还检查用户客户端上的~/.ssh/known_host:如果它在末尾没有空行,也可能导致错误消息。
或者完全删除它并使用ssh -Tv git@yourGitoliteServer验证主机。
https://stackoverflow.com/questions/30445680
复制相似问题